Understanding Linear Drives in Winding Machines

Linear drives play a crucial role in the operation of winding machines, offering precision and efficiency in the winding process. These drives convert rotational motion into linear displacement, allowing for accurate control of the winding tension and speed. This is particularly vital in industries requiring high levels of accuracy, such as textiles and electronics.

One of the key benefits of using linear drives is their ability to minimize mechanical wear and tear. Traditional winding machines often rely on gears and belts, which can lead to increased friction and maintenance issues over time. In contrast, linear drives use a direct drive mechanism that reduces these concerns, resulting in lower operational costs and longer machine lifespans.

Moreover, the integration of linear drives in winding machines facilitates better automation. Modern winding systems can be programmed to adjust parameters in real-time, enhancing production flexibility and quality control. This adaptability is essential in meeting the demands of varying production runs and different material types.

Benefits of Linear Drive Technology

The implementation of linear drive technology in winding machines brings several advantages that can significantly impact productivity. For instance, the precise control of speed and position allows for consistent winding patterns, which is essential in applications such as wire and cable manufacturing.

Additionally, linear drives can enhance the energy efficiency of winding machines. Unlike traditional systems that may require considerable energy to maintain torque, linear drives operate with improved energy management, leading to reduced power consumption. This aspect is increasingly important as industries strive to lower their carbon footprints and operational expenses.

Furthermore, the reliability of linear drives contributes to decreased downtime. With fewer moving parts prone to failure, businesses can expect smoother operations and less frequent maintenance interruptions. This reliability is critical in high-volume production environments, where any delay can translate into significant financial losses.

Future Trends in Winding Machine Design

As technology continues to evolve, the design of winding machines is expected to undergo further advancements, particularly with the integration of smart technologies. Innovations such as IoT (Internet of Things) connectivity will enable real-time monitoring and diagnostics, enhancing the performance of linear drives.

Incorporating artificial intelligence into winding machine design can also optimize the winding process. AI algorithms can analyze data collected from linear drives to predict potential issues and adjust parameters automatically, ensuring optimal performance. This proactive approach can lead to increased efficiency and reduced waste, aligning with industry sustainability goals.

As manufacturers increasingly prioritize automation and efficiency, the role of linear drives will likely expand. New materials and designs may emerge, offering even greater capabilities for precision winding. The evolution of winding machines will undoubtedly shape the future of various industries, making them more competitive and responsive to market demands.
